SINGAPORE - No other home-grown brand has had a transformation quite like premium accessories label Charles & Keith.

Its meteoric rise, from a humble shoe store started by Singaporean brothers Charles and Keith Wong in 1996 to a globally recognised label worn by celebrities the likes of supermodel Gigi Hadid and actress Maisie Williams, is no doubt an enviable case study for any local brand wanting to make it big abroad.
